I compiled the one from CVS instead of from the website, and it worked 
fine. Which brings me to the next problem:

My Gamepad shows up on /dev/input/js0, and the HID kernel drivers don't 
create any /dev/input/event nodes. So the [hid] object cannot read the 
gamepad, even though it is there. I don't know how exactly this happens, 
perhaps it has something to do with the Udev system. But searching 
around on various forums, it seems like lots of people have gamepads at 
/dev/input/jsX nodes, so perhaps it would make sense that [hid] could 
accomodate that?
